The price of a 32GB DDR5 memory module went from $94 to $282 in a single quarter. That’s a 122% increase between Q3 2025 and Q1 2026, and the culprit isn’t some exotic supply chain disruption or a factory fire. It’s Big Tech writing very large checks.
US hyperscalers, the companies that operate the world’s largest data centers, have been placing enormous orders for memory chips to feed their AI infrastructure buildout. Google, Amazon, Microsoft, and Meta are all in the mix, and their appetite is so voracious that some agreements now account for up to 40% of global DRAM output.
The AI memory vacuum
Memory chips come in two main flavors that matter here: standard DRAM, which goes into everything from laptops to cars, and high-bandwidth memory (HBM), the specialized stuff that AI accelerators crave. Both are in short supply, but for different reasons.
Samsung, SK Hynix, and Micron, the three companies that dominate global memory production, have been redirecting their manufacturing capacity toward high-margin AI products. That means HBM and server-grade DRAM get priority, while the conventional chips destined for PCs, smartphones, and other consumer electronics get pushed to the back of the line.
